Understanding Helium Network
The Helium Network is an innovative approach that empowers individuals to build and manage the first decentralized wireless network. It enables low-power, wide-area network (LPWAN) connectivity, crucial for devices such as IoT (Internet of Things) gadgets. The beauty of this network is that it thrives on community participation. Anyone with a Helium miner can become a node in the network, providing coverage and earning HNT in return.
Moreover, the Helium Network uses a distinct proof-of-coverage mechanism, which ensures honest contribution from miners and incentivizes them to maintain their devices properly. The community-based model differentiates it from traditional wireless solutions, fostering an ecosystem driven by collaboration rather than mere profit. Beyond just mining, participants get to be part of a collective effort aimed at improving digital infrastructure.
What is HNT?
HNT, or Helium Network Token, is the native cryptocurrency of the Helium Network. It's more than just a currency; it's a reward for providing network coverage. Miners participate not just to make a quick buck but also to contribute to the growing infrastructure of IoT. The aspects of HNT that make it compelling include:
- Earning potential: Miners can earn HNT tokens based on their effort and the network's demand.
- Utility: HNT isn't merely a speculative asset; it serves practical purposes within the Helium ecosystem, such as paying for data transfer on the network.
Understanding what HNT is does more than inform; it underscores the potential impact of participating in this decentralized economy. As more IoT devices come online, having a stake in the token can offer substantial benefits.
How Helium Mining Works
The mechanism of Helium mining diverges from traditional methods often associated with cryptocurrencies like Bitcoin. Instead of solving complex algorithms, Helium miners set up devices that create the network infrastructure for IoT applications. These miners operate along certain key principles:
- Setup: Anyone interested in mining can purchase a Helium hotspot device, which acts as both a miner and a network node.
- Coverage: By ensuring the hotspot is placed in a location with sufficient exposure to other devices, miners can maximize their ability to provide and receive coverage. A miner's ability to earn HNT is directly tied to how much coverage their device offers.
- Incentives: The system automatically rewards miners who provide valuable coverage. A bronze miner provides less coverage than a gold miner, and this tiered approach further incentivizes optimal placement and effort.
In essence, Helium mining transforms everyday individuals into contributors to a significant technological framework. As more nodes join, the potential for coverage expands, driving the demand—and value—of HNT upward. Mining Efficiency
Mining efficiency is the cornerstone of any effective HNT miner. In simple terms, this measure evaluates how well a miner performs its designated task of validating transactions and adding them to the blockchain. In the Helium Network, the efficiency often reflects the miner's ability to relay data for IoT devices while simultaneously earning HNT rewards.
When shopping around for a miner, it's essential to look at key specifications, such as:
- Receive Sensitivity: A higher sensitivity allows a miner to connect with more devices, significantly enhancing its potential output.
- Antenna Quality: The type and quality of the antenna can impact how far signals can reach. Better antennas help extend the effective range of the miner, tapping into more potential earnings.
- Location: No matter how efficient a miner is, its physical location will dictate its performance. Areas with higher population density or more active IoT devices typically yield better performance.
As such, prior to purchasing, take a moment to assess the environmental factors at play. A top-notch miner in a less favorable location may underperform, while a decent miner in a bustling area could surprise you with its output.
Profitability Analysis


Next comes profitability analysis. This factor assesses the income generated against the costs incurred—from purchase price to electricity bills. It’s not just about how many HNT tokens you earn but also how much you spend to earn them. A thorough analysis can prevent the risk of investing in a miner that brings more heartache than cash.
When evaluating profitability, consider:
- Initial Costs: This is the upfront price tag of the miner. Models such as Bobcat and RAK Hotspot vary significantly in cost, affecting your break-even point.
- Operating Costs: While Helium miners require minimal power, it’s wise to calculate the potential electricity costs based on local rates.
- Reward Structure: Helium’s reward model is complex. The more data you contribute to the network, the higher your potential HNT earnings. Keeping abreast of reward changes is crucial; it can make or break a miner's profitability.
Using these elements, you can construct a detailed forecast of your miner's profitability over time. Bear in mind that factors may fluctuate, necessitating regular adjustments to your calculations.

Bobcat Miner
Specifications
The Bobcat Miner stands out primarily due to its excellent build quality and performance. It supports both 868 MHz and 915 MHz frequencies, which makes it versatile for different regions. Boasting a low power consumption of around 5W, it efficiently keeps up with the need for consistent online uptime. This miner also has a range of up to 10 miles, ensuring that users can connect to more hotspots effectively. Given its adaptability and robust features, it’s quickly becoming a favorite among many.
Performance Metrics
When it comes to performance, the Bobcat Miner shines in terms of earnings; users have reported earnings that can exceed expectations based on their placement and network density. The device’s ability to maximize data credits translates well into potential earnings. Another noteworthy metric is its uptime. The Bobcat Miner achieves a high reliability rate, which is crucial for consistently earning without interruptions. However, it's also important to consider that earnings can fluctuate based on environmental factors and the proximity to other miners, which can also affect its performance.

Fuel Consumption and Operating Costs
When it comes to operating HNT miners, fuel consumption often translates to the daily cost of keeping the miner functional. This isn't merely a matter of dollars and cents; it's about understanding the total cost of ownership (TCO).
- Power Consumption: Miners vary considerably in electrical needs. For instance, the Nebra Indoor Miner tends to have moderately low power consumption, making it appealing over the long haul.
- Maintenance Costs: Quality and longevity also play roles in the TCO equation. Some miners may have higher initial costs but require less upkeep over time due to durability or superior build quality.
- Internet and Data: An often-overlooked element is the cost of internet connectivity. Most miners need stable internet access; hence, users should account for these costs in the broader financial picture.
By understanding these dynamics, potential miners can better map out their long-term financial strategy.

Market Growth and Demand
The Helium Network's expansion is pivotal to understanding the future landscape of HNT mining. Over the past few years, there’s been a significant uptick in demand for decentralized wireless networking solutions. The rise of IoT devices has spotlighted the need for connectivity that traditional cellular networks cannot efficiently provide. This shift is likely to result in increased demand for HNT.
Currently, various sectors are looking into utilizing the Helium Network:
- Smart Agriculture: Farmers are leveraging IoT sensors for soil moisture monitoring and crop management, pushing demand for connectivity solutions.
- Smart Cities: Urban planners are adopting smart technologies, fostering the need for near-real-time data solutions powered by Helium miners.
- Supply Chain Transparency: Businesses want real-time tracking of shipments and assets, which requires robust network services.
These diverse applications paint an optimistic picture for the growth trajectory of HNT and its mining prospects. The emergence of new business models, coupled with persistent innovation, suggests the Helium ecosystem will experience substantial growth.
